Abstract
142,713. Gill, J. H. W. July 22,1919. Screw propellers.-The blades A of a propeller carry a casing C which is curved to give a progressive increase in velocity to the fluid. The blades are placed nearer the large end C<2> than the small end of the casing, the axial length being less than the propeller diameter and the opening C<1> is 0.8 times the smaller diameter of the propeller. The pitch of the blades may increase from the forward to the rear edge. The casing may be integral with the blades or attached thereto, in the former case, the boss B may be split. The edge C<2> may be enlarged with an outside bulb, and may be serrated. The after edge C<1> is fined off from the inside. The boss may have a faired extension B'.
